(-) Description

Title :  CRYSTAL STRUCTURE OF OIF FROM LLAMA SEMINAL PLASMA
 
Authors :  K. E. Van Straaten, Y. A. Leduc, M. H. Ratto, X. P. Valderrama, T. J. Delb R. A. Pierson, G. P. Adams
Date :  30 Mar 12  (Deposition) - 22 Aug 12  (Release) - 26 Sep 12  (Revision)
Method :  X-RAY DIFFRACTION
Resolution :  2.32
Chains :  Asym./Biol. Unit :  A,B
Keywords :  Mature Oif, Beta Nerve Growth Factor, X-Ray Sequencing, Cysteine Knot, Signaling Protein, Hormone (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  M. H. Ratto, Y. A. Leduc, X. P. Valderrama, K. E. Van Straaten, L. T. Delbaere, R. A. Pierson, G. P. Adams
The Nerve Of Ovulation-Inducing Factor In Semen.
Proc. Natl. Acad. Sci. Usa V. 109 15042 2012
PubMed-ID: 22908303  |  Reference-DOI: 10.1073/PNAS.1206273109

(-) Compounds

Molecule 1 - OVULATION-INDUCING FACTOR (OIF)
    ChainsA, B
    FragmentMATURE OIF
    Organism ScientificLAMA GLAMA
    Organism Taxid9844
    Other DetailsSEMINAL PLASMA
